Jeb Bush is a man who wants to be President of the United States. He is also a man who is known to make his opinions heard no matter what he feels about the situation.

After the recent shooting at a community college in Oregon, Bush made some comments that some believe should end his run for being President.

He released a statement in a video claiming that stuff happens. This isn’t how a Presidential candidate addresses a school shooting where students were killed and several wounded. He was in South Carolina when someone asked about his concern for increasing gun safety.

Bush is against the calls that are seen by President Obama for increased gun control. Some people questioned Bush about his statement, but he didn’t seem to change his mind about stuff happening in life and that there isn’t really anything anyone can do to control what’s going to happen.

Bush even told reporters that he didn’t see where there was a problem with what he said. Bush also made similar comments after nine people were killed in a church in Charleston.
